How do you find the NPV using the Net Present Value Method?
What is the NPV for a project if the cost capital is 12% and the initial after-tax cost is $5,000,000 and is expected to provide after-tax operating cash flows of $1,800,000 in year 1, $1,900,000 is year 2, $1,700,000 in year 3, and ($1,300,000) in year 4?
The PVIF table is below:
Yr 1% 2% 3% 4% 5% 6% 8% 10% 12%
1 0.990 0.980 0.971 0.962 0.952 0.943 0.926 0.909 0.893
2 0.980 0.961 0.943 0.925 0.907 0.890 0.857 0.826 0.797
3 0.971 0.942 0.915 0.889 0.864 0.840 0.794 0.751 0.712
4 0.961 0.924 0.888 0.855 0.823 0.792 0.735 0.683 0.636
Using the Net Present Value Method,I came up with the answer of -1,494,700. I first used my PVIV table that was supplied for the 12% interest which was 0.893 for year 1, 0.797 for yr2, 0.712 for yr 3, & 0.636 for yr 4. I then multiplied each amount by the appropriate PVIF amount from the PVIF table (ex. 1,800,000 X 0.893= 1,607,400). Which gave me 1,607,400 for yr 1, 1,514,300 for yr 2, 1, 210,400 for yr 3, & -826,800 for yr 4. I then added up -5,000,000 for yr 0, and the other cash flows and came up with -1,494,700.
